This article introduces a fast algorithm for Connected Component Labeling of binary images called Light Speed Labeling. It is segment-based and a line-relative labeling that was especially thought for RISC computers. An extensive benchmark on both structured and unstructured images substanciates that the algorithm, the way it is designed, is faster and more runtime predictable than Wu's algorithm claimed to be the world fastest in 2007.
